As I said, this is usually not the intended result. The way I imagine how this works is pretty simple. Spammers get huge keyword lists (maybe millions of keywords), then they automatically (using some software) do queries to search engines and save the results into the blog posts, pretending this to be a real post. So eventually they end up with millions of generated pages.
They probably searched for some keyword that was very similar to yours and your site showed up and that is how it got scraped.
